To stay competitive in the evolving tech landscape, women should focus on mastering these five emerging technologies:
Artificial Intelligence & Machine Learning: AI is revolutionizing industries, from healthcare to finance, making it a crucial skill for future leaders.
Cybersecurity & Data Privacy: As cyber threats rise, expertise in cybersecurity ensures data protection and compliance.
Cloud Computing & DevOps: Cloud platforms like AWS and Azure are in high demand for businesses transitioning to digital ecosystems.
Blockchain & Web3: Understanding blockchain technology and decentralized applications (DApps) offers opportunities in finance, supply chain, and digital identity.
No-Code & Low-Code Platforms: These tools allow women to build software solutions without deep programming knowledge, fostering entrepreneurship.
By gaining proficiency in these areas, women can future-proof their careers and lead innovation in various industries.
